Today we're looking at the Sonic Charge Patternarium. It's essentially an endless supply of AI generated patches and patterns for the Microtonic VST. You can upvote and downvote patterns, which will result in them evolving over time. It's also super easy to download the patches/patterns into the Microtonic VST, which means it's just as easy to put them onto the PO-32 Tonic! Enjoy the video :)

    You say there are 16 sounds in po-32 kit, but really you can get 32 by adjusting the left right thing in microtonic before loading onto the PO 32, so I have a drum kit that is an 808 and a 909, one is loaded into slots 1-8 on the left side, and the other on the right side. this way I can pick which drum I want it to be using the knobs on the pocket operator, and often in the situation I just described i choose a spot between the two kits that sounds nice and roll with it. also I noticed last night you can import more than one pattern that you have made on the computer in microtonic onto the po if you chain the patterns together on the computer, it will let you import those all onto the PO. i thought that was kinda neat
